§ 102-118.470 Are there statutory time limits for a TSP on filing an administrative claim with the GSA Audit Transportation Audits Division?
Yes, an administrative claim must be received by the GSA Audit Transportation Audits Division or its designee (the agency where the claim arose) within 3 years beginning the day after the latest of the following dates (except in time of war):
(a) Accrual of the cause of action;
(b) Payment of charges for the transportation involved;
(c) Subsequent refund for overpayment of those charges; or
(d) Deductions made to a TSP claim by the Government under 31 U.S.C. 3726.
